Sooners Head to Tulsa for ITA Central Region Championship
October 15, 2024 | Men's Tennis
NORMAN – The Oklahoma men's tennis team is set to travel to Tulsa to compete at the ITA Regional Championship from Oct. 16-20.
All eight Sooners will be playing in the tournament, which has two singles and one doubles qualifying position available for the NCAA Individual Championships in November.
The Sooners kick off play on Thursday in the main draw with freshmen Vojtech Petr and Oscar Lacides each taking first serves at 10 a.m., followed by sophomore Hank Trondson playing at 11:30 a.m. and senior Jordan Hasson starting at noon.
Sophomore Asahi Harazaki and junior Bruno Nhavene both play at 12:30 p.m. and sophomore Kholo Montsi starts his match at 1:30 p.m. Junior Luis Alvarez has a first-round bye and advances to the round of 32, scheduled to begin on Friday.
The ITA Regional Championship is the second qualifying tournament of the fall season, following the earlier ITA All-American Championships in September.
Last year, the Sooners picked up 11 total wins at the tournament and saw two players through to the round of 32 and one through to the round of 16.
